The roleOur standard working hours are 37.5 hours per week, Monday to Friday. We encourage a positive work‑life balance and will accommodate flexibility when requested.
As our Head of Therapies / Lead Occupational Therapist, you will:- Lead with purpose: provide strategic and professional leadership for all Therapy Services, reporting directly to the Hospital Director.
- Be accountable for all Allied Health Professional therapists and Therapy Support Staff.
- Directly manage the Occupational Therapy, Physiotherapy, and Speech & Language Therapy teams.
- Deputise for the Hospital Director when required.
- Lead therapy delivery across our complex neurorehabilitation environment, including our Level 1C neurobehavioural unit and Level 2a complex disability management unit.
- Hold a small but meaningful clinical caseload focused on complex neurological and neurobehavioural needs.
- Champion evidence‑based practice, clinical governance, audit, and risk management.
- Ensure therapy services consistently meet agreed standards of safety, quality, activity, and efficiency.
- Ensure proficient use of UKROC‑related outcome measures to inform reporting, planning, and service development.
- Work in line with BSPRM guidelines for complex neurodisability management.
- Lead on service development, innovation, and new ways of working to maximise clinical and cost‑effective outcomes.
- Develop and implement therapy standards that support professional competence, capacity, and conduct.
- Take a proactive role in audit, research, policy development, and continuous service improvement initiatives.
- Provide strong leadership within the multidisciplinary team, representing therapy services at senior management level.
- Support supervision, training, and development for therapists, assistants, and students.
- Foster a culture of continuous improvement, collaboration, and compassion.

To thrive in this role, you will need:
- HCPC registration.
- Significant clinical experience in neurological rehabilitation, including complex neurobehavioural and neurodisability caseloads.
- Proven leadership, management, or service‑development experience.
- Strong understanding and application of UKROC outcome measures and BSPRM complex neurodisability guidelines.
- A passion for improving patient outcomes and driving excellence.
- The ability to inspire, motivate, and bring out the best in others.
- Successful candidates will be required to undergo an Enhanced DBS check.
